he ability of young children to understand beginning mathematics is still relatively low. This is because the learning process in early childhood is not carried out in accordance with the child's age development. The aim of this research is to describe the use of flashcard media in introducing early mathematics concepts to early childhood. The research method used in this research is using literature study techniques by reviewing several pieces of literature from various existing sources which are adapted to the research topic. The data analysis technique used in this research consists of three stages, namely data reduction, data presentation, and verification or drawing conclusions. The research results obtained in this study are that the use of flashcard media can help children understand initial mathematical concepts such as the concepts of numbers and geometry. This is because the flashcard media displays images, basic geometric shapes which have quantities corresponding to the number symbols 1-10, so that children can easily understand the meaning of the numbers 1-10 based on the quantity of the images of the basic geometric shapes displayed in the flashcard media.

The study aims to analyze the effect of e-learning, knowledge sharing and job rotation on the performance of generation Z employees in Semarang City mediated by self-development. This research is quantitative type using PLS-SEM data analysis technique with SmartPLS 3.2.9 software. The results of this study prove that: (1) E-learning affects employee performance; (2) Knowledge sharing has no effect on employee performance; (3) Job rotation has no effect on employee performance; (4) Self-development affects employee performance; (5) E-learning affects self-development; (6) Knowledge sharing has no effect on self-development; (7) Job rotation affects self-development; (8) Self-development mediates e-learning on employee performance; (9) Self-development does not mediate knowledge sharing on employee performance; (10) Self-development does not mediate job rotation on employee performance.

This study aims to analyze the influence of internal combustion engine instructional tools on the competency achievement of cadets at the Indonesian Naval Academy Technical Corps. Using a mixed-methods research approach with sequential explanatory design, this study involved 160 cadets divided into experimental group (n=80) and control group (n=80). Quantitative data were collected through knowledge competency tests, practical skills assessments, and attitude scales, while qualitative data were obtained through in-depth interviews, focus group discussions, and participatory observations. The results showed that internal combustion engine instructional tools had a positive and significant effect on cadet competency achievement in three domains: knowledge (Cohen's d = 1.56), practical skills (Cohen's d = 2.68), and learning attitudes (Cohen's d = 1.62). Multivariate analysis showed that the use of internal combustion engine instructional tools explained 68.8% of the variance in the combination of cadet competencies (Wilks' Lambda = 0.312, p<0.001). Qualitative findings identified four main themes: enhanced conceptual understanding, hands-on skills development, increased motivation and engagement, and implementation constraints. Mediation analysis showed that attitude served as a partial mediator in the relationship between instructional tools and competency achievement. The results confirm that internal combustion engine instructional tools are a crucial determinant factor in technical competency achievement, with significant implications for military technical education curriculum development and Indonesian Navy operational readiness.

It is important to understand that students' academic achievement is not only influenced by their cognitive abilities, but also by non-cognitive factors such as social-emotional skills and learning styles. In an effort to improve the quality of education and facilitate the optimal development of students at SMA Negeri 3 Kejuruan Muda, it is hoped that the report on the results of the non-cognitive diagnostic assessment can be a strong foundation for SMA Negeri 3 Kejuruan Muda in developing holistic, adaptive, and student-centered learning strategies. Through a better understanding of the social-emotional aspects and learning styles, schools can create a learning environment that supports not only academic achievement, but also students' optimal personal and social development. Thus, this study aims to (1) Identify students' social-emotional abilities and areas that require further support. (2) Assess students' learning styles to adjust teaching methods to their preferences. (3) Provide recommendations based on assessment results to improve support and learning strategies in schools. This study uses a qualitative descriptive approach with data collection through a google form questionnaire distributed to all students of SMA Negeri 3 Kejuruan Muda. The results of the study showed that 10.5% of students had high social emotional abilities, 60.5% of their social emotional abilities were said to be sufficient, 27.8% needed improvement and 1.2% needed significant development by BK teachers or counselors. Meanwhile, the Learning Styles possessed by students at SMAN 3 Kejuruan Muda were 40% Visual learning style, 30% Auditory learning style and 30% Kinesthetic learning style. Furthermore, the recommended treatment recommendations for students with high levels of social emotional abilities are to become peer counselors, students who have moderate social emotional abilities can be guided by peer counselors and students who have low levels of social emotional abilities require guidance by BK teachers or professional counselors. Meanwhile, recommendations for visual learning styles can be presented with learning media in the form of images, videos or slides, auditory learning styles are presented with learning media in the form of audio recordings or listening to explanations from teachers and kinesthetic learning styles can be included in games, simulations, practicums, projects and demonstrating learning materials.

Learning Indonesian for Foreign Speakers (BIPA) is an important means to introduce Indonesian language and culture globally. Rapid digital transformation has brought innovation in BIPA teaching methods, especially through the use of digital media. This article discusses the use of digital media in BIPA learning and the challenges faced. The research method uses literature analysis of ten relevant scientific articles, focusing on digital media innovations such as the e-Tandem model, virtual learning spaces (Cave, Campfire, Watering Hole), and social media applications and special applications. The results of the study show that digital media supports interactive and collaborative learning, expands the reach of teaching, and overcomes geographical barriers. However, there are obstacles such as access to technology and digital skills of teachers. For sustainable effectiveness, the development of digital competency training for teachers is essential. Digital media in BIPA has the potential to promote Indonesian in the international arena and strengthen Indonesian cultural diplomacy.
